The tricolour flag of North-Rhine Westphalia was very first launched in 1948, although not officially adopted till 1953. It really is a combination of The 2 previous Prussian provinces: the Rhine Province (which had a inexperienced and white tricolour) and Westphalia (which experienced a white and crimson tricolour).

Based on the terms from the 1919 Treaty of Versailles, Allied forces occupied the Rhineland. In 1936, in violation in the Treaty, Hitler ordered German troops to re-enter the demilitarised zone, setting off a series response that might in the long run provoke the outbreak of Yet another globe conflict.
